Joseph Nicéphore Niépce

Joseph Nicéphore Niépce, born on March 7, 1765, in Chalon-sur-Saône, France, was a pioneering inventor and scientist who is credited with the invention of photography.

Early Life and Education:

Joseph Nicéphore Niépce was born into a family of prosperous lawyers. Despite the family’s legal background, Niépce’s interest in science and invention was apparent from an early age. He pursued his education at the Oratorian College in Angers, where he excelled in mathematics and the natural sciences.

Following his studies, Niépce returned to Chalon-sur-Saône to assist his father in managing their family estates. However, his passion for scientific inquiry and experimentation remained strong. He devoted his spare time to conducting experiments in physics, chemistry, and mechanics, laying the foundation for his future inventions and discoveries.

Invention of Photography:

Niépce’s most significant contribution to the world of science and art came in the form of photography. Inspired by the desire to capture permanent images of the world around him, he embarked on a lifelong quest to develop a method of recording and preserving images.

After years of experimentation and numerous setbacks, Niépce achieved a major breakthrough in 1826. Using a camera obscura, he successfully captured the first permanent photograph, which is now known as “View from the Window at Le Gras.” This image, taken from the window of his Burgundy estate, marks the birth of photography and remains a testament to Niépce’s pioneering spirit and technical ingenuity.

The process used by Niépce, known as heliography, involved coating a pewter plate with a light-sensitive material called bitumen of Judea. He then exposed the plate to light for an extended period, causing the bitumen to harden in the areas exposed to light. The plate was subsequently treated with solvents to remove the unhardened bitumen, resulting in a permanent image.

While Niépce’s early photographs were rudimentary and required long exposure times, they laid the foundation for future advancements in photography. Collaboration with Louis Daguerre:

Niépce’s pioneering work caught the attention of Louis-Jacques-Mandé Daguerre, a fellow French inventor and artist. In 1829, the two men entered into a partnership, sharing their knowledge and expertise to further advance the field of photography.

Together, Niépce and Daguerre sought to refine and improve the process of capturing images. They experimented with different materials and techniques, aiming to reduce exposure times and enhance image quality. However, their collaboration was cut short when Niépce passed away in 1833, leaving Daguerre to continue the work alone.

Legacy and Impact:

Joseph Nicéphore Niépce’s contributions to the field of photography were revolutionary. His invention of heliography laid the foundation for the development of modern photography, influencing the work of subsequent pioneers such as Louis Daguerre, William Henry Fox Talbot, and others.

In recognition of his groundbreaking contributions, Niépce’s name lives on in the field of photography. The Niépce Museum, located in Chalon-sur-Saône, France, is dedicated to preserving the history of photography and celebrating his legacy. Additionally, the Niépce Prize, established in 1955, recognizes exceptional contributions to photography and honors the spirit of innovation and creativity embodied by Joseph Nicéphore Niépce.
